> I'm testing the viability of a Debian Linux server and am having trouble
> with the OS *seeing* all the RAM. The BIOS checks all 128MB
> of RAM. But when I run "dmesg" it reports:
>
> $ dmesg |grep Memory
> Memory: 62740k/65536k available (1004k kernel code, 384k reserved, 1408k
> data)
>
> "top" also shows only 64MB of RAM. Anybody have any ideas?
in /etc/lilo.conf
append="mem=128M"
